I sincerely value the Vogler Quartet artistic attitude - that is also mine - as to take the necessary risk to go on with the history of Tango that is also - in some way - part of the history of music... \"Sr. Tango\" (Mr. Tango) is a parody about a Tango place that still exists in Buenos Aires where I had the fortune to play... and leave alive... The pieces for Trio - Violin, Bandoneon and Double Bass - are a very lively style. Andironic. I wanted to experience with a non-classical group and tickle with the primary tangos, except \"Jeanne \u0026amp; Paul\". \"Adios Nonino\" is a classic of the worldwide literature because the wedding of Princess Maxima of Holland launched it to the world space as ever before. My version is almost the contrary, let ´s say a sort of \"divorce\". Above all for those that still think that it is not possible or it is not correct to arrange Piazzolla ´s music. So here it goes my tribute to that great composer and arranger of old Tangos: Astor Piazzolla. \"Bordel 1900\" and \"Café 1930\" are two pieces where I simply orchestrated what was originally written for Flute and Bandoneon. \"4 for Vogler\" is a portrait of each of the constituents of the string quartet. An individual portrait of Tim, Frank, Stefan and Stephan, in that same order. It ´s my humble homage to this profound, unique and brilliant string quartet.\" (Marcelo Nisinman)\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cb\u003eTracks:\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003e1.1 1.
